Output 1971dec5a10753021076d8a6dbcd03218f44614c30f29ca929154402eba91d02:0

value
40650676
script pubkey
OP_0 OP_PUSHBYTES_32 5c25a6b7049dfbc56377abd7136ddf8361b10206119887e0e41e85549f72381f
address
bc1qtsj6ddcynhau2cmh40t3xmwlsdsmzqsxzxvg0c8yr6z4f8mj8q0sxc9pk9
transaction
1971dec5a10753021076d8a6dbcd03218f44614c30f29ca929154402eba91d02
confirmations
171675
spent
true